2024
COLING
COLING 2024
Gramble: A Tabular Programming Language for Collaborative Linguistic Modeling
Abstract
AbstractWe introduce Gramble, a domain-specific programming language for linguistic parsing and generation, in the tradition of XFST, TWOLC, and Kleene. Gramble features an intuitive tabular syntax and supports live group programming, allowing community experts to participate more directly in system development without having to be programmers themselves. A cross-platform interpreter is available for Windows, MacOS, and UNIX, supports collaborative programming on the web via Google Sheets, and is released open-source under the MIT license.
🧭
Keyword Pioneer
— linguistic parsing
🐝
Cross-Pollinator
— Artificial Intelligence, Computer Science, Computer Vision, Data Science & Analytics, Deep Learning, Healthcare & Medicine, Interdisciplinary, Knowledge & Reasoning, Machine Learning, Mathematics & Optimization, Natural Language Processing, Reinforcement Learning, Robotics, Security & Privacy, Speech & Audio